Omicron is now the dominant and common corona variant in most countries of the world, including here in Israel.
In recent weeks it has been shown to cause unique symptoms that have not been identified with previous variants.
For example, we told you that it infects more the throat area and less the lungs and airways in the nose, for this reason it causes hoarseness and sore throat more often and also more difficult to detect in antigen tests that guide to collect a sample from the nostrils and not the throat and pharynx.
While the Delta variant and its predecessors were characterized by unique symptoms such as persistent cough, fever and loss of taste and smell, the omicron seems to be more difficult to diagnose thanks to fairly generic symptoms, which can easily look like flu, colds or sore throats.
But new reports suggest a symptom that could still distinguish the omicron - diarrhea.

20 percent of those infected may suffer from diarrhea near the time of infection.

The American Center for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) addressed this symptom and added it to the list of possible symptoms (although for the sake of fairness this list has been greatly expanded and expanded to include almost every known symptom).
According to a report on NBC Chicago, people with a weak immune system or immunosuppression are more likely to experience diarrhea or other gastrointestinal-related symptoms following micronutrient infection.
They added that diarrhea appears near the time of infection, so it is an initial symptom of the disease.
Johns Hopkins Hospital experts also noted that about 20 percent may suffer from diarrhea shortly after infection.

This symptom of course is not exclusive and joins the commonly reported symptoms, which include fatigue, difficulty breathing, muscle aches, headache and sore throat.
The updated list of symptoms identified with the Omicron variant on the CDC website currently includes the following symptoms:
Fever or chills
cough
Shortness of breath or difficulty breathing
tiredness
Muscle and body aches
Headache
Loss of sense of taste or smell
sore throat
Nasal congestion or runny nose
Nausea and vomiting
diarrhea
